The utility model discloses an active safety early warning system for an intelligent automobile; it includes a microprocessor, a vehicle-mounted navigation module used to read the longitude and latitude of the current location, and can provide real-time navigation functions for automobile drivers; it is used to measure the current Alcohol measurement and control module for alcohol concentration in the air in the car; identity confirmation module for identification through security anti-theft keys, input of security passwords, etc.; video acquisition and detection module for monitoring whether the driver is fatigued; Sensors, temperature measurement and control module for measuring the temperature inside and outside the cabin; tire pressure measurement and control module for warning information to the driver; anti-collision warning module; adaptive cruise module for automatically maintaining a safe distance from the vehicle in front; night vision auxiliary module; panoramic image modules; each of the modules is connected with the microprocessor; it has technologies in safety, communication, multimedia, etc., covering a wide range.

背景技术Background technique

汽车安全系统主要分为两个方面,一方面是主动安全系统,另一方面是被动安全系统。主动安全的作用是避免事故的发生,决定了汽车产生事故发生概率的多少。为预防汽车事故发生,提高汽车的行驶稳定性,避免人员受到伤害,现有技术的主动安全防范和预警系统越来越受到人们重视,如采用高位刹车灯,前后雾灯,后玻璃窗除雾灯、ABS,EBD,TCS等功能模块。除了对碰撞及车速的控制处理外,还需要采用先进的车辆主动安全系统,通过各种传感器对驾驶人的驾车行为、轮胎状况的好坏、车速、车距、视觉死角等信息进行检测,并做出相应的警示动作和采取必要的安全措施。另外,随着消费者对汽车的安全性、稳定性、舒适性等性能的要求不断提高,汽车电子产品的性能也在不断提升。可靠、稳定、综合、高性能、低功耗、绿色环保、通信和信息娱乐产品等性能的汽车信息系统将成为汽车电子中举足轻重的一部分,也是汽车电子的未来重要发展方向。而现有技术的汽车主动安全预警系统在安全、可靠、稳定、高性能、低功耗等综合方面还不能满足发展的要求。Automotive safety systems are mainly divided into two aspects, one is the active safety system, the other is the passive safety system. The role of active safety is to avoid accidents, which determines the probability of automobile accidents. In order to prevent automobile accidents, improve the driving stability of automobiles, and prevent people from being injured, people pay more and more attention to active safety precautions and early warning systems in the prior art, such as high-position brake lights, front and rear fog lights, and rear glass window defogging. Light, ABS, EBD, TCS and other functional modules. In addition to the control and processing of collisions and vehicle speeds, it is also necessary to use advanced vehicle active safety systems to detect the driver's driving behavior, tire condition, vehicle speed, vehicle distance, visual blind spots and other information through various sensors. Make corresponding warning actions and take necessary safety measures. In addition, as consumers' requirements for the safety, stability, comfort and other performance of automobiles continue to increase, the performance of automotive electronic products is also constantly improving. Reliable, stable, comprehensive, high performance, low power consumption, green environmental protection, communication and infotainment products and other performance automotive information systems will become a pivotal part of automotive electronics and an important future development direction of automotive electronics. However, the automotive active safety warning system in the prior art cannot meet the requirements of development in comprehensive aspects such as safety, reliability, stability, high performance, and low power consumption.

所述胎压测控模块与设置在轮胎上的内置传感器联接并对汽车胎压进行测控。当轮胎气压低于标准值出现危险征兆时,胎压测控模块及时报警并采取安全制动操作,避免高速行驶发生爆胎。驾驶者可以通过车内提示警告系统进行实时监视,来判断轮胎胎压情况是否正常。这样就能有效避免因轮胎亏气出现的行车跑偏,同时在高速行驶时也对乘坐者安全是一种保障。The tire pressure measurement and control module is connected with the built-in sensor arranged on the tire to measure and control the tire pressure of the automobile. When the tire pressure is lower than the standard value and there are danger signs, the tire pressure measurement and control module will alarm in time and take safe braking operation to avoid tire blowout during high-speed driving. The driver can monitor in real time through the prompt warning system in the car to judge whether the tire pressure is normal. In this way, it can effectively avoid driving deviation due to tire deflation, and at the same time, it is also a guarantee for the safety of passengers when driving at high speed.

所述防碰撞预警模块包括设在汽车前端的传感器、雷达、摄像机。防碰撞预警模块能自动探测出与前车的距离,并对前方道路环境、车辆及车距进行监测,利用技术手段分析车道、周围车辆的状况等驾驶环境信息。模块与本车的制动、灯光等系统联动,当跟车距离低于安全距离时,系统会在几毫秒内启动,以强制拉大跟车距离。当监测到车辆可能产生碰撞时,向车辆驾驶人提出警示。一旦冲撞无法避免,则立即启动自动刹车系统。在紧急制动时,危险警示灯自动频闪,尽早提醒后面车辆,预防后车追尾。该模块还能根据驾驶者刹车的力量,增加刹车油压辅助,使刹车动作尽快完成,将车速降至安全速度。同时,预碰撞系统会迅速关闭车窗、安全带收紧,将驾乘人员固定在座位的最佳位置上,让安全气囊发挥最大功能;调整头枕的位置防止车内人员颈部伤害。在行人保护方面,当雷达、红外线或影像传感器等组件感测到车体即将冲撞到行人时,预碰撞系统会紧急告知驾驶人。在碰撞不可避免时,车辆启动自动刹车系统及位于保险杆及前挡风玻璃处的安全气囊,以减小对行人头部、胸部及足部的伤害。The anti-collision warning module includes a sensor, a radar, and a camera arranged at the front end of the vehicle. The anti-collision warning module can automatically detect the distance to the vehicle in front, monitor the road environment ahead, vehicles and the distance between vehicles, and use technical means to analyze driving environment information such as the condition of the lane and surrounding vehicles. The module is linked with the vehicle's braking, lighting and other systems. When the following distance is lower than the safe distance, the system will start within a few milliseconds to forcefully increase the following distance. When it is detected that the vehicle may collide, it will warn the driver of the vehicle. Once the collision is unavoidable, the automatic braking system is activated immediately. During emergency braking, the hazard warning lights will flash automatically to remind the vehicles behind as soon as possible to prevent rear-end collisions. This module can also increase the brake oil pressure assistance according to the driver's braking force, so that the braking action can be completed as soon as possible, and the vehicle speed can be reduced to a safe speed. At the same time, the pre-collision system will quickly close the windows, tighten the seat belts, fix the driver and passengers in the best position of the seat, so that the airbag can play the best function; adjust the position of the headrest to prevent the neck injury of the occupants. In terms of pedestrian protection, when components such as radar, infrared or image sensors sense that the vehicle body is about to collide with pedestrians, the pre-collision system will urgently notify the driver. When a collision is unavoidable, the vehicle activates the automatic braking system and the airbags located on the bumper and the front windshield to reduce the damage to the pedestrian's head, chest and feet.

所述夜视辅助模块包括自动感应大灯、红外线大灯、激光夜视车道偏离预警装置和热成像摄像机等装置。红外线摄像机设在挡风玻璃内侧,与驾驶舱仪表板的显示屏相连接。当黑夜或者雨雾天气光线不够、视线不明时,利用红外线技术使驾驶员在黑夜里看得更远更清楚。采用夜视辅助装置,可以使驾驶员提前看清近光灯照不到的黑暗中的交通标牌、弯道、行人、汽车、丢失的货物或者道路上其他可以造成危险的事物。这样,驾驶者可以及时采取制动或者避让措施。夜视辅助系统的前照灯在可见光波长范围之外进行工作,因此不会对人的视线产生影响。The night vision auxiliary module includes devices such as automatic induction headlights, infrared headlights, laser night vision lane departure warning devices, and thermal imaging cameras. The infrared camera is located on the inside of the windshield and is connected to the display on the instrument panel of the cockpit. When the light is not enough and the sight is not clear at night or in rainy and foggy weather, the infrared technology is used to enable the driver to see farther and more clearly in the dark. Using the night vision assist device, the driver can see in advance the traffic signs, curves, pedestrians, cars, lost goods or other dangerous things on the road in the dark where the low beam cannot be illuminated. In this way, the driver can take braking or avoidance measures in time. The headlights of Night Vision Assist operate outside the wavelength range of visible light and therefore do not interfere with human vision.

所述全景影像模块包括车头前的格栅、左右侧面外后视镜及尾门安装摄像头,摄像头与驾驶室的显示屏相连接。通过摄像头实时取景,将摄像头所采集的图像显示在驾驶室的显示屏上,为驾驶人提供视觉死角的相关环境信息。针对盲区中的人、车、物,前/后雷达在侦测障碍物时会警告标示给驾驶人以视觉和听觉上的警告。嵌入式微处理器将图像信号进行处理,进而取出必要的信号。通过分析图像的边缘部分,能检测前方的车辆和车道。通过道路检测,也可对车道驶离行为发出警报。The panoramic image module includes a front grille, left and right side exterior mirrors and a camera installed on the tailgate, and the camera is connected with the display screen of the driver's cab. Through the real-time viewing of the camera, the images collected by the camera are displayed on the display screen of the cab to provide the driver with relevant environmental information in blind spots. For people, vehicles, and objects in the blind spot, the front/rear radar will warn the driver when detecting obstacles to give visual and auditory warnings. The embedded microprocessor processes the image signal, and then extracts the necessary signal. By analyzing the edge portion of the image, vehicles and lanes ahead can be detected. With road detection, an alert can also be issued for lane departures.

所述自适应巡航模块通过车牌测距、激光测距方法锁定前方的目标车辆,并计算出前方车辆的移动信息,如车速、加速度、偏航率等,此后再依据计算出的距离、相对速度等信息,进一步计算出两车之间的安全车距,并参照这一标准做出加速及减速的动作,始终自动保持与前车的安全距离。而当两车距离过近时,自适应巡航模块探测到可能出现危机时,将适时发出警告信号,并自动切换到车辆的预碰撞处理模式。这样可以降低驾驶过程中由于驾驶员的疏忽或驾驶不熟练而造成的危险,完成自动驾驶。The adaptive cruise module locks the target vehicle in front through license plate ranging and laser ranging methods, and calculates the movement information of the vehicle in front, such as vehicle speed, acceleration, yaw rate, etc., and then based on the calculated distance and relative speed and other information, further calculate the safe distance between the two vehicles, and make acceleration and deceleration actions according to this standard, and always automatically maintain a safe distance from the vehicle in front. When the distance between the two vehicles is too close and the adaptive cruise module detects that there may be a crisis, it will send out a warning signal in due course and automatically switch to the vehicle's pre-collision processing mode. In this way, the danger caused by the driver's negligence or unskilled driving can be reduced during driving, and automatic driving can be completed.

所述实时导航功能的车载导航模块的界面显示当前纬度和经度的数据,系统根据接收到的GPS数据自动调取地图,并在面板上显示当前位置。The interface of the vehicle navigation module of the real-time navigation function displays the data of the current latitude and longitude, and the system automatically retrieves the map according to the received GPS data, and displays the current position on the panel.

所述温度测控模块根据测得温度和预设定值进行对比,若超出极限值,适时自动打开或者关闭车窗,关闭或者打开空调进行温度调节,给驾驶人提供舒适的驾驶环境,以免焦虑而影响驾驶,造成危害。特别对于驾乘人员在车内睡觉或者意外休克有极其重要的安全意义。The temperature measurement and control module compares the measured temperature with the preset value. If the limit value is exceeded, the window will be automatically opened or closed at the right time, and the air conditioner will be turned off or turned on to adjust the temperature, so as to provide the driver with a comfortable driving environment, so as to avoid anxiety and anxiety. Affect driving and cause hazards. Especially, it has extremely important safety significance for drivers and passengers sleeping in the car or having accidental shock.
